Errington Hall?s final show before the summer is an all ages dance with the Toronto-based reggae collective, House of David Gang led by King Saleh.

Throughout their career, the band has been known for their uplifting roots rock reggae sound, which pays homage to the classic 70's & 80's Jamaican sound mixed with a modern rootsy Canadian feel. They take their name from The House of David, an afterhours spot on Queen Street West in Toronto that was a Rasta hotspot for reasoning, dancing and reggae music from the late 80s until the mid 90s.

House of David Gang has performed in front of enthusiastic crowds at Harvest Jazz & Blues Festival, Atlantic Jazz Festival, Evolve Festival, Beaches Jazz Festival, Rasta Fest, Reggae Muskoka, Word On The Street, Irie Music Festival, Ottawa Reggaefest, Toronto Freedom Festival, Salty Jam Fest, Toronto Beer Festival, Barrie Carib Fest, Sunseekers Fest and more. http://houseofdavidgand.com
